Barcelona manager Xavi Hernandez could lose his job if they do not finish out their final four games strongly. Xavi declared after defeat to Girona that his future would not be affected by the loss or their end to the season, and there have been reports that he still has the full backing of President Joan Laporta, but all bets could be off if things do not improve.

The Blaugrana need to gain at least two more points in their final four games against Real Sociedad, Almeria, Rayo Vallecano and Sevilla than Girona in their clashes against Alaves, Villarreal, Valencia and Granada in order to seal all second spot. If they do not do so, Diario AS it could plunge Barcelona into crisis. It would be considered as a failure, and could open the door to ‘new’ and ‘traumatic’ scenarios, with Xavi’s future no longer guaranteed. Second place is considered the minimum for Xavi to achieve.
